152 Deputy Joan Burton asked the Minister for Finance his views on reports attributed to the Chairman of Anglo Irish Bank recently to the effect that the further costs of recapitalising the Irish banking sector will run to more than the €35 billion currently envisaged as the maximum under the terms of the International Monetary Fund — EU programme of external assistance; if he will provide a revised estimate of the likely total cost of recapitalising the Irish banking sector;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[47991/10]
